Output 757331fd5b3fed69644e7cc204597e75712054ef683285a3acb4fdf4ceb12a94:0

value
196004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e43043063dd67846dedf8d9eba01cc49a5c22e0 OP_EQUAL
address
35udHkFX8wRaZu3KVHpU6HH23pN85mzFFf
transaction
757331fd5b3fed69644e7cc204597e75712054ef683285a3acb4fdf4ceb12a94
spent
true